Fonar debuts scoliosis application
Fonar featured a new scoliosis application for its Upright MR scanner. New software and a receiver coil produce coronal, sagittal, and axial views of the entire spine.

The package is designed to provide a radiation-free alternative for diagnosing and monitoring the therapy of patients with scoliosis, a condition that affects approximately six million people in the U.S., according to the National Scoliosis Foundation.
